Barcelona's move for Matthijs de Ligt 'hinges on Samuel Umtiti'

Barcelona will reportedly prioritise a move for Ajax defender Matthijs de Ligt if Samuel Umtiti requires knee surgery in the summer.

Barcelona have reportedly retained an interest in signing Ajax defender Matthijs de Ligt.

A report earlier this week suggested that Barcelona would prioritise other areas of the pitch, with the club having already decided on their four centre-backs for next season.

However, according to Mundo Deportivo, Barca may still look to sign De Ligt if they have concerns over the fitness of Samuel Umtiti.

The Frenchman has missed the majority of the season with a knee injury, but an operation could help solve issues with his cartilage and is an option for both the player and club.

Surgery would leave Umtiti facing at least four months on the sidelines, and it has been suggested that Barcelona would then be prepared to add De Ligt to their squad.

The 19-year-old is expected to cost in the region of £75m.
